What are the vaccination requirements for dog daycare in Del Valle?

Most Del Valle daycares require proof of up-to-date vaccinations from a licensed veterinarian. This typically includes Rabies, DHPP (Distemper, Hepatitis, Parainfluenza, and Parvovirus),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Some facilities may also require a negative fecal test. Due to Travis County regulations, it's essential to check with your chosen daycare for their specific list, as requirements can vary slightly.

How much does dog daycare typically cost in Del Valle, TX?

In Del Valle, you can expect to pay between $25 and $40 for a full day of daycare. Many facilities offer package deals, such as 5-day or 10-day passes, which can reduce the per-day cost to around $20-$30. Half-day rates are often available for $15-$25. Pricing is competitive with nearby Austin but can vary based on the facility's amenities, staff-to-dog ratios, and any add-on services like individual playtime or grooming.

What should I pack for my dog's first day of daycare?

For a smooth first day, bring your dog on a secure leash and collar with ID tags. You should also provide your dog's food in pre-portioned bags if they will be there over a meal time. While most daycares provide bowls, beds, and toys, you may pack a comfort item if allowed. Crucially, do not forget your printed vaccination records from your vet, as this is a standard requirement for enrollment at any Del Valle facility.

How do Del Valle pet daycares handle extreme Texas heat?

Reputable daycares in Del Valle are well-versed in managing the intense Texas heat. Key features to look for include: climate-controlled indoor play areas, shaded and misted outdoor zones, constant access to fresh water, and modified play schedules that limit intense outdoor activity during the hottest parts of the day. Staff are trained to recognize signs of heat stress to keep all pets safe and comfortable.

Here’s some actionable advice for your search:

1. **Schedule a Tour, Not Just a Drop-Off:** Any reputable daycare will welcome a pre-visit. Look for cleanliness, secure fencing, and staff who are actively engaged with the animals, not just observing. Ask how they handle a shy pup or an over-excited player. 2. **Ask About the "Texas Heat" Protocol:** Del Valle summers are no joke. Inquire about air-conditioned indoor spaces, ample fresh water, and whether playtime is adjusted during peak heat. A facility with splash pools or misters is a huge plus! 3. **Consider the Commute:** While a facility might be a short drive in Austin proper, think about your daily route. A daycare near State Highway 71 or FM 973 might integrate seamlessly with your commute to Austin or the airport, making pick-up and drop-off less of a chore. 4. **Trial the Experience:** Start with a half-day session. This allows your pet to acclimate without overwhelm and lets you gauge their excitement (or reluctance) when you return. A good report card detailing their day is a sign of attentive care.
